Everton boss Martinez expects free-flowing derby against Liverpool

Everton boss Roberto Martinez expects a free-flowing derby against Liverpool.

Martinez, fresh from his side's convincing 4-0 FA Cup fourth-round win at Stevenage, believes it will be more of the same positive approach at Anfield.

He said: "I don't think it will be a cagey game. I was watching Liverpool in the FA Cup and they had a very strong line-up. I don't think we have two teams who are too worried about defending. We are going to try and impose ourselves on each other, control the football and it will make it an open game."
